The Cantonal Prosecutor’s Office has opened a case on events related to the exemption of seal at the Sarajevo Canton Assembly. This information was confirmed to Klix.ba news portal by the Cantonal Prosecutor’s Office spokeswoman Azra Bavcic. “
After the Ministry of Internal Affairs of the Canton of Sarajevo provided the Cantonal Prosecutor’s Office with operational material related to the event, the prosecution has opened the case. Witnesses are currently being heard, documentation is being collected and when the prosecutor’s decision is made, we will inform the public,” Bavcic said.
Danijela Kristic replaced Elmedin Konakovic as Cantonal Assembly Speaker late last year, and Mirza Celik, who is a member of the SDA party and also the new ruling majority in Sarajevo Canton, was elected to this position at an emergency session held on December 28th.
Given that the four, made up of the People and Justice Party, Our Party, the SDP and the NLB continue to believe that Mirza Celik was illegally elected as the new Speaker of the Assembly, former Speaker Elmedin Konakovic said he would keep the seal from possible misuse, Klix.ba news portal reports.
